Received: by 10.223.164.202 with SMTP id h10csp4626514wrb; Wed, 29 Nov 2017 09:13:03 -0800 (PST) X-Google-Smtp-Source: AGs4zMY9ra37qq41C5QaK/mmolu0Hx3qnPrSagPTuTdAQUHfwdag+LdTvbqnbtzdZoPpvHOyAWhw X-Received: by 10.99.111.2 with SMTP id k2mr3568979pgc.344.1511975583304; Wed, 29 Nov 2017 09:13:03 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1511975583; cv=none; d=google.com; s=arc-20160816; b=BNNZjecd3gRlGnu13mcZa7BZWnA778RNkJ7HSJRguAarKvx4BOUNVpG4/BYUAL/F6e rHTGh/MEyUPIZ4lt/euS1dBohFAOJhCVIK28jCDpXPKyMSgKjRupRNBlkaYokbEj4Wg8 4u6CcQF30CWrOterzKIVHwQ5vN4Fg7+eBM5uBbiOGxLHcePHfDssPo/Tum5KtxBiRk0/ 9ut4436FzP4CLVZ6sWkXS6w5GhS8HBu+0PaZsUD0wB16vFfawTM+1hi0bn6zUc2inOKg 8ir8FxYIUR4CGm+IP4KW31KIbJE6zsDY1YolasY2+kW/4eulmwAojEGNen0y0IaSKN+s AoQg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:references:in-reply-to:mime-version:dkim-signature :arc-authentication-results; bh=vb12FZAKpzLMsHPoEmiNR55HIsMQZSZRdac2KWr9vFs=; b=vSdOsEh80vJlnE16R+NuaailEApuTUVodHpbspczFBuDSKB0rVmxN99iWcH6EGEQk5 Hwzapr4HihSWS52VKQhvUD93QOs4Xn8jEUmgRND8aN3cjshZSnwgG5G1mwHLu/bLNkkF kA5knApoUQsJGtkpge/dg1BEqFqng/TqP9JMdm5WYcwia89JhJ09v+3rGuGhmrRgcQbB QahyjB0V4CoMnGHH4I0aqdH3j6IhTip46KK9WWVwxzh3jkM7pDkeJatA5wC43bQ/btWb YOV5IaZBe/7Ul+XdEJSmNjatYErXL5zLnFvw5rFmz9sqDFNro5uwCgRb2SDMTBMEzF5J Pzjg==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@nexb-com.20150623.gappssmtp.com header.s=20150623 header.b=hgo2nIlY;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id n17si1551031pgv.72.2017.11.29.09.12.53; Wed, 29 Nov 2017 09:13:03 -0800 (PST)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@nexb-com.20150623.gappssmtp.com header.s=20150623 header.b=hgo2nIlY;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S933771AbdK2RKs (ORCPT + 70 others); Wed, 29 Nov 2017 12:10:48 -0500 Received: from mail-wr0-f196.google.com ([209.85.128.196]:37944 "EHLO mail-wr0-f196.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1753585AbdK2RKq (ORCPT ); Wed, 29 Nov 2017 12:10:46 -0500 Received: by mail-wr0-f196.google.com with SMTP id o2so4069731wro.5 for ; Wed, 29 Nov 2017 09:10:46 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=nexb-com.20150623.gappssmtp.com; s=20150623; h=mime-version:in-reply-to:references:from:date:message-id:subject:to :cc; bh=vb12FZAKpzLMsHPoEmiNR55HIsMQZSZRdac2KWr9vFs=; b=hgo2nIlYpnnuqsQO1naMK65AjvBMmaSrKj8tqQ1pBFq8JtyqFDAeCzuy4V8xOS6l+S 0hdCB2Ua0LkggoTHYZLi/Fl/khuRB32fMwOJWyQ1SSxCcHz1bS8V1NJunWn1K3i8SL+2 wGiIRFMqWIv4n8wInGMQ7nLVvuVORmhzt+5/tMPg8VqWXAr7GugGdhBQYf1PHYPsUUQI wMqOBg1MYsNHj3Ou6MxJvsckwLG5otmdNK6D0Ey8LlAA5Pxvtj6ZVUZNn/gxHCtyV6pk pIz99D9RXqqQbb+CUiwNtP1/AtZS5tmcZhxmXme1EZoaqWYbmk8KdS5MQl8GU8ZuZLLP trNg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:in-reply-to:references:from:date :message-id:subject:to:cc; bh=vb12FZAKpzLMsHPoEmiNR55HIsMQZSZRdac2KWr9vFs=; b=Y011tmPB/j1TV4OoEn9pLPsVCgCmwSs8KwAJ3YfaaHBJprDOXlt2iWK8+deTl6Tj6+ UgQs49p/Wka1DswAa0n72pYD9ay5iWfaw1oZD3iokBaOuXNmgazEQ5cpHNzR1666DWRr IfDHCoLmG85uzKq747K/S1qiYO2E1mPl3vp2MMukuv6N02DfoKihvE0FScjF8bHoa9tZ IaMF+le+DCwEOhi9k5u5uqWvQ0UT6qlKnTmQE0J6ljxper4W4C1P0h0TXGSnKuHv8AFe jLVCxivN8scPuDJ8gm9j8Fj7othHDgfp9cV+N80V+NrTiHBAOJLtVbKsdLowU3oDEYAm shmQ== X-Gm-Message-State: AJaThX5WNebPg400Q6rLUTgMUkpKQJnBkaEk5tED2OtDyTc0HFflMhlZ IHOOnEcIkI4qd9mDVw0JEXBTemJrxjCyvlAbZv6X+w== X-Received: by 10.223.132.129 with SMTP id 1mr2871960wrg.136.1511975445668; Wed, 29 Nov 2017 09:10:45 -0800 (PST) MIME-Version: 1.0 Received: by 10.223.157.195 with HTTP; Wed, 29 Nov 2017 09:10:05 -0800 (PST) In-Reply-To: <20171129155528.16910-3-hdegoede@redhat.com> References: <20171129155528.16910-1-hdegoede@redhat.com> <20171129155528.16910-3-hdegoede@redhat.com> From: Philippe Ombredanne Date: Wed, 29 Nov 2017 18:10:05 +0100 Message-ID: Subject: Re: [PATCH v3 3/3] virt: Add vboxguest driver for Virtual Box Guest integration To: Hans de Goede Cc: Arnd Bergmann , Greg Kroah-Hartman , Michael Thayer , "Knut St . Osmundsen" , Larry Finger , Christoph Hellwig , LKML , Thomas Gleixner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Wed, Nov 29, 2017 at 4:55 PM, Hans de Goede wrote: > diff --git a/drivers/virt/vboxguest/vboxguest_core.c b/drivers/virt/vboxguest/vboxguest_core.c > new file mode 100644 > index 000000000000..631101578c2a > --- /dev/null > +++ b/drivers/virt/vboxguest/vboxguest_core.c > @@ -0,0 +1,1582 @@ > +/* > + * vboxguest core guest-device handling code, VBoxGuest.cpp in upstream svn. > + * > + * Copyright (C) 2007-2016 Oracle Corporation > + * > + * This program is free software; you can redistribute it and/or modify > + * it under the terms of the GNU General Public License version 2 as > + * published by the Free Software Foundation. > + * > + * The contents of this file may alternatively be used under the terms > + * of the Common Development and Distribution License Version 1.0 > + * (CDDL) only, in which case the provisions of the CDDL are applicable > + * instead of those of the GPL. > + * > + * You may elect to license modified versions of this file under the > + * terms and conditions of either the GPL or the CDDL or both. > + */ Hans: Could it make sense to replace this whole license boilerplate with the new SPDX license ids? e.g. use this instead: > +// SPDX-License-Identifier: (GPL-2.0 OR CDDL-1.0) > +/* > + * vboxguest core guest-device handling code, VBoxGuest.cpp in upstream svn. > + * > + * Copyright (C) 2007-2016 Oracle Corporation This would me much more compact and has the same effect. IMHO this especially makes sense for new code as we are still cleaning the rest of the kernel, so this would avoid extra work to clean this up later. -- Cordially Philippe Ombredanne From 1585416524306580734@xxx Wed Nov 29 15:57:00 +0000 2017 X-GM-THRID: 1585142010203838290 X-Gmail-Labels: Inbox,Category Forums,HistoricalUnread